Abstract
The invention discloses a special fertilizer formula for asparagus beans. The special fertilizer formula comprises components as follows: 10%-10.5% of ammonium sulfate, 12%-15% of urea, 7%-9.8% of diammonium phosphate, 9.5%-11.8% of calcium superphosphate, 10%-12% of calcium magnesium phosphate, 2.8%-3.3% of potassium chloride, 1.3%-1.5% of borax, 10.5%-12.7% of nitrohumic acid, 4%-6% of potassium fulvate, 2.2%-2.5% of a biological agent, 0.12% of a synergist and 1.9%-2.1% of a conditioner. With the adoption of the special fertilizer formula for the asparagus beans, growth of the asparagus beans is promoted, more blooming and more podding are realized, flower bud re-differentiation is promoted, and the harvest time can be prolonged.
